Abstract

Sidaamu Afoo is an official language of the newly formed sidaama national state. It is one of the under-resourced languages of Ethiopia. There are very small attempts of study in the morphological perspective of the language. The morphological study is a low-level activity that paves the way for the development of high-level NLP applications. This study was interested in the design and implementation of a morphological generator and analyzer for the language verbs. The finite state transducer is used to design the verb morphological generator and analyzer system. Lexicon formalism is used for designing method and foma programming language as implementation toolkit. Forty-one distinct linguistic rules were used to form those variate word forms. The experimental result shows that out of 74,934 total generated words, 94.8% of words are correctly generated and analyzed by the system. Only 5.2% of words generated are invalid and wrongly analyzed. The factors of the problem are optional replacement rules and compiler ignorance of the glottal consonant of the language. Strict demarcation boundary for optional replacement rules and alternative techniques for glottal sound management left for future work.
